On 21/03/2017, Apple Inc. announced the iPhone 7 and iPhone 7 Plus (PRODUCT)RED Special Edition, marking ten years of the company’s partnership with the (RED) organization. The special edition models featured a red matte aluminum finish with a white front panel and a silver Apple logo. Apple stated that a portion of proceeds from each (PRODUCT)RED purchase would contribute to the Global Fund, supporting HIV and AIDS programs including testing, counseling, and treatment services, particularly in sub Saharan Africa. Apple confirmed that orders for the (PRODUCT)RED models would begin worldwide on 24/03/2017, with availability starting later that month. The special edition was offered only in 128 GB and 256 GB storage configurations. Pricing at launch started at $749 for the iPhone 7 and $869 for the iPhone 7 Plus in the United States. Aside from the color finish, the devices retained the same specifications as the standard iPhone 7 lineup, including the A10 Fusion chip, improved camera systems, and water resistance. The release represented the first time Apple offered a flagship iPhone in a red finish. Apple had previously supported the (RED) initiative through accessories and earlier iPod models, but the March 2017 launch extended the collaboration to a mainline iPhone product. The announcement formed part of Apple’s broader partnership with (RED), which began in 2006 and involved contributions tied to select product sales.
